[SCSI] target: Add LIO target core v4.0.0-rc6
LIO target is a full featured in-kernel target framework with the following feature set: High-performance, non-blocking, multithreaded architecture with SIMD support. Advanced SCSI feature set: * Persistent Reservations (PRs) * Asymmetric Logical Unit Assignment (ALUA) * Protocol and intra-nexus multiplexing, load-balancing and failover (MC/S) * Full Error Recovery (ERL=0,1,2) * Active/active task migration and session continuation (ERL=2) * Thin LUN provisioning (UNMAP and WRITE_SAMExx) Multiprotocol target plugins Storage media independence: * Virtualization of all storage media; transparent mapping of IO to LUNs * No hard limits on number of LUNs per Target; maximum LUN size ~750 TB * Backstores: SATA, SAS, SCSI, BluRay, DVD, FLASH, USB, ramdisk, etc. Standards compliance: * Full compliance with IETF (RFC 3720) * Full implementation of SPC-4 PRs and ALUA Significant code cleanups done by Christoph Hellwig. >>>>>>>>>> The TCM v4 fabric module script generator <<<<<<<<<< | ||
|
||
Greetings all, | ||
|
||
This document is intended to be a mini-HOWTO for using the tcm_mod_builder.py | ||
script to generate a brand new functional TCM v4 fabric .ko module of your very own, | ||
that once built can be immediately be loaded to start access the new TCM/ConfigFS | ||
fabric skeleton, by simply using: | ||
|
||
modprobe $TCM_NEW_MOD | ||
mkdir -p /sys/kernel/config/target/$TCM_NEW_MOD | ||
|
||
This script will create a new drivers/target/$TCM_NEW_MOD/, and will do the following | ||
|
||
*) Generate new API callers for drivers/target/target_core_fabric_configs.c logic | ||
->make_nodeacl(), ->drop_nodeacl(), ->make_tpg(), ->drop_tpg() | ||
->make_wwn(), ->drop_wwn(). These are created into $TCM_NEW_MOD/$TCM_NEW_MOD_configfs.c | ||
*) Generate basic infrastructure for loading/unloading LKMs and TCM/ConfigFS fabric module | ||
using a skeleton struct target_core_fabric_ops API template. | ||
*) Based on user defined T10 Proto_Ident for the new fabric module being built, | ||
the TransportID / Initiator and Target WWPN related handlers for | ||
SPC-3 persistent reservation are automatically generated in $TCM_NEW_MOD/$TCM_NEW_MOD_fabric.c | ||
using drivers/target/target_core_fabric_lib.c logic. | ||
*) NOP API calls for all other Data I/O path and fabric dependent attribute logic | ||
in $TCM_NEW_MOD/$TCM_NEW_MOD_fabric.c | ||
|
||
tcm_mod_builder.py depends upon the mandatory '-p $PROTO_IDENT' and '-m | ||
$FABRIC_MOD_name' parameters, and actually running the script looks like: | ||
|
||
target:/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git/Documentation/target# python tcm_mod_builder.py -p iSCSI -m tcm_nab5000 | ||
tcm_dir: /m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git/Documentation/target/../../ | ||
Set fabric_mod_name: tcm_nab5000 | ||
Set fabric_mod_dir: | ||
/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git/Documentation/target/../../drivers/target/tcm_nab5000 | ||
Using proto_ident: iSCSI | ||
Creating fabric_mod_dir: | ||
/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git/Documentation/target/../../drivers/target/tcm_nab5000 | ||
Writing file: | ||
/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git/Documentation/target/../../drivers/target/tcm_nab5000/tcm_nab5000_base.h | ||
Using tcm_mod_scan_fabric_ops: | ||
/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git/Documentation/target/../../include/target/target_core_fabric_ops.h | ||
Writing file: | ||
/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git/Documentation/target/../../drivers/target/tcm_nab5000/tcm_nab5000_fabric.c | ||
Writing file: | ||
/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git/Documentation/target/../../drivers/target/tcm_nab5000/tcm_nab5000_fabric.h | ||
Writing file: | ||
/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git/Documentation/target/../../drivers/target/tcm_nab5000/tcm_nab5000_configfs.c | ||
Writing file: | ||
/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git/Documentation/target/../../drivers/target/tcm_nab5000/Kbuild | ||
Writing file: | ||
/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git/Documentation/target/../../drivers/target/tcm_nab5000/Kconfig | ||
Would you like to add tcm_nab5000to drivers/target/Kbuild..? [yes,no]: yes | ||
Would you like to add tcm_nab5000to drivers/target/Kconfig..? [yes,no]: yes | ||
|
||
At the end of tcm_mod_builder.py. the script will ask to add the following | ||
line to drivers/target/Kbuild: | ||
|
||
obj-$(CONFIG_TCM_NAB5000) += tcm_nab5000/ | ||
|
||
and the same for drivers/target/Kconfig: | ||
|
||
source "drivers/target/tcm_nab5000/Kconfig" | ||
|
||
*) Run 'make menuconfig' and select the new CONFIG_TCM_NAB5000 item: | ||
|
||
<M> TCM_NAB5000 fabric module | ||
|
||
*) Build using 'make modules', once completed you will have: | ||
|
||

*) Load the new module, create a lun_0 configfs group, and add new TCM Core | ||
IBLOCK backstore symlink to port: | ||
|
||
target:/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git# insmod drivers/target/tcm_nab5000.ko | ||
target:/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git# mkdir -p /sys/kernel/config/target/nab5000/iqn.foo/tpgt_1/lun/lun_0 | ||
target:/mnt/sdb/lio-core-2.6.git# cd /sys/kernel/config/target/nab5000/iqn.foo/tpgt_1/lun/lun_0/ | ||
target:/sys/kernel/config/target/nab5000/iqn.foo/tpgt_1/lun/lun_0# ln -s /sys/kernel/config/target/core/iblock_0/lvm_test0 nab5000_port | ||

menuconfig TARGET_CORE | ||
tristate "Generic Target Core Mod (TCM) and ConfigFS Infrastructure" | ||
depends on SCSI && BLOCK | ||
select CONFIGFS_FS | ||
default n | ||
help | ||
Say Y or M here to enable the TCM Storage Engine and ConfigFS enabled | ||
control path for target_core_mod. This includes built-in TCM RAMDISK | ||
subsystem logic for virtual LUN 0 access | ||
|
||
if TARGET_CORE | ||
|
||
config TCM_IBLOCK | ||
tristate "TCM/IBLOCK Subsystem Plugin for Linux/BLOCK" | ||
help | ||
Say Y here to enable the TCM/IBLOCK subsystem plugin for non-buffered | ||
access to Linux/Block devices using BIO | ||
|
||
config TCM_FILEIO | ||
tristate "TCM/FILEIO Subsystem Plugin for Linux/VFS" | ||
help | ||
Say Y here to enable the TCM/FILEIO subsystem plugin for buffered | ||
access to Linux/VFS struct file or struct block_device | ||
|
||
config TCM_PSCSI | ||
tristate "TCM/pSCSI Subsystem Plugin for Linux/SCSI" | ||
help | ||
Say Y here to enable the TCM/pSCSI subsystem plugin for non-buffered | ||
passthrough access to Linux/SCSI device | ||
|
||
endif |
